Getting a new ignition lock cylinder
Finding a new ignition lock cylinder can be a simple way to fix an issue with auto ignition locks. The cylinder is situated in the steering column. To access the cylinder, you must remove the cover from the steering column. It is possible to use a small Allen key or a tiny probe tool to loosen the bolts on the cylinder.
The replacement process involves removal of the old ignition lock cylinder before the installation of the new one. The tools required to complete this task will differ depending on the type of vehicle. To avoid any future problems it is important to follow the instruction for each application.
The process of replacing the ignition lock cylinder isn't an uncommon procedure however, it is necessary when a malfunction occurs. A damaged ignition lock cylinder hinders the key from being removed or inserted properly. If the problem is not addressed promptly the issue could lead to theft.
Before you can replace the ignition lock cylinder, you must carefully remove the steering wheel locking arm. To expose the ignition lock cylinder, remove the cover for the steering column. To ensure that the cylinder is not removable, also look through your vehicle's service manual. If the cylinder is not easily removed, call an authorized mechanic.
You can also purchase an ignition lock cylinder that is new for your car from your mechanic of choice. The majority of local mechanics can perform this repair in just an hour. The procedure to replace the ignition lock cylinder is contingent on the vehicle.

Replace the ignition lock cylinder that has become worn or damaged
A damaged or worn ignition lock cylinder could prevent you from starting your vehicle or truck. When it occurs, your key will not be able to turn the ignition on, and it can even get stuck in certain positions. If you're experiencing this issue it is recommended to get it replaced as soon as possible. Keys that have become damaged are another sign of a failed ignition lock cylinder.
Turn the ignition key to the desired position. Next, align the cylinder with the keyway and the slot for the retaining tab. Then, push the cylinder into the proper position. You'll need to master the anti-theft procedure once more. A professional can do this repair at a cost between $200 and $300.
The keys jamming may also be a problem with worn or broken ignition lock cylinders. Key jamming may occur when the key is inserted or removed. This can result in an ignition lock failure. In this instance, your ignition lock may not be able to turn on your vehicle.
Fortunately, replacing a damaged or failed ignition lock cylinder isn't a major car lock repairs near me repair. The typical cost for the replacement of the cylinder in an ignition lock is between $200 to $250 and includes the replacement cylinder as well as the labor. However, the cost could increase if the car needs emergency assistance. However, the cost shouldn't break the bank.
It is always best to have the ignition lock cylinder replaced before it fails. It's possible for a car to become unusable if the ignition lock cylinder has been damaged.
